All of it begins with the soundcard in your pc. In case your pc came with a soundcard built-in already, then you want to forget about utilizing it - fully! These primary fashions are low cost to make and provide and will solely be appropriate for producing sound, not recording it. You will want to consider an entry-level audio interface card or device to get probably the most out of dwelling recording along with your laptop. Look for a model that provides top quality analog to digital conversion processors as this can make the sound higher.

This text will try to shed some mild on the considerations to consider when making a studio, be it a small home studio or a professional recording studio. Is dimension important? Some might say it's so however this isn't all the time the case. The dimensions of the studio are essential. A room too giant might grow to be over-reverberant or full of undesirable echoes. A room too small could sound tight and unnatural. It's important that the room size and room sound is related to the type of music you are recording. You don't want to go into a very small tight room to file BIG rock drums. Although, big room sounds may be achieved by including external reverb effects to simulate rooms at a later time when needed.
